Several months ago I have discussed about how to make Ubuntu look like Mac with Mac4Lin. That was easy, but now you can make your Ubuntu look much like Mac easier than ever. You don’t need to change the Apple logo manually, and it will automatically install some needed compiz desktop effects to make Ubuntu has a taste of Mac. All you need is just Macbuntu.

How setup Macbuntu on Ubuntu :

1. Download Macbuntu from sourceforge
2. Go to the downloaded file folder, extract Macbuntu

$tar xzvf Macbuntu-10.10.tar.gz

3. Install it

$cd Macbuntu
$./install.sh

4. you will be prompted with some questions, just answer “Yes”. If your compiz extra plugins are not installed, it will automatically download the packages.
